你查询的IP:[60.227.233.97]  地理位置:澳大利亚Telstra网络

最新查询162.105.17.79 60.194.250.5 119.16.1.212 120.137.30.99 210.28.6.206 222.176.249.253 168.160.142.200 120.92.129.214 221.8.44.25 60.227.233.97 202.165.176.59 123.176.80.53 124.16.250.216 122.248.48.182 124.108.40.92 202.127.216.198 119.60.205.81 125.169.22.60 124.66.192.156 120.24.149.40 202.173.224.28 125.98.161.174 203.184.80.114 116.128.232.96 121.204.72.187 221.12.67.14 123.136.80.190 202.38.64.41 125.213.222.88 118.66.136.140 202.136.48.141